What does a crypto consultant do?

As a Crypto Consultant, your day-to-day activities often involve analyzing blockchain and cryptocurrency trends, advising clients on regulatory compliance, and developing strategies for crypto adoption or investment. You may conduct risk assessments, review smart contracts, or assist organizations in integrating crypto solutions into their business models. Collaboration with legal, IT, and financial teams is common, ensuring comprehensive and up-to-date advice for clients. Staying current with industry developments and regulatory changes is also an important part of the role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in crypto consulting?

To thrive in Crypto Consulting, you need a strong understanding of blockchain technology, cryptocurrencies, regulatory frameworks, and financial analysis, often backed by a degree in finance, computer science, or related fields. Familiarity with industry-standard tools such as blockchain analytics platforms, smart contract auditing tools, and certifications like Certified Blockchain Professional (CBP) is highly valued. Strong analytical thinking, client communication, and problem-solving skills set successful consultants apart. These capabilities ensure consultants can navigate complex crypto markets, advise clients effectively, and maintain compliance in a rapidly evolving sector.

What is a crypto consulting?

A Crypto Consulting job involves advising individuals, businesses, or institutions on cryptocurrency-related matters, such as blockchain technology, investment strategies, security, and regulatory compliance. Consultants help clients understand market trends, assess risks, and implement crypto solutions tailored to their needs. They may also assist with portfolio management, DeFi strategies, and tokenomics analysis. This role requires deep knowledge of the crypto ecosystem, strong analytical skills, and awareness of evolving regulations.
